Standard Meyer lemon trees grow to be 6-10 feet tall, while the dwarf variety grows to be 5-7 feet. Introduced into the United States in 1908 from China, the Meyer lemon (Citrus meyeri) is usually rounder than a regular lemon, and it boasts a distinctive, bright flavor and orange-yellow color. Meyer lemons grow best in climates where temperatures range from about 58 degrees Fahrenheit at night to about 72 degrees Fahrenheit in the daytime. Native to China, Meyer lemons are a cross between a citron and a mandarin orange.
